Diving Deep into OpenAI's Latest Model Releases
When we talk about OpenAI's latest model releases, we're really talking about the cutting edge of AI, guys. These aren't just minor tweaks; they're often paradigm shifts that redefine what's possible with artificial intelligence. For instance, the recent unveiling of GPT-4o, often affectionately called 'omni' due to its omni-modal capabilities, has been a massive game-changer. This model isn't just about text anymore; it seamlessly integrates text, audio, and vision, making interactions feel incredibly natural and intuitive. Imagine having a real-time conversation with an AI that can understand your tone, respond with emotion, and even see what you're pointing at on your screen – that's the kind of future GPT-4o is ushering in. This means developers and users alike can build and experience applications that blur the lines between human and AI interaction like never before. Think about live translation with emotional nuance, real-time code debugging by simply speaking and showing your screen, or even AI assistants that can help you with creative projects by understanding both your verbal prompts and visual references. The speed and responsiveness of GPT-4o are also mind-blowing, significantly reducing latency, which makes these multi-modal interactions feel less like talking to a machine and more like engaging with another human. This breakthrough model sets a new standard for conversational AI, pushing competitors to catch up and inspiring countless new applications. ChatGPT's Evolution: New Features and User Experience
Let's talk about ChatGPT, because honestly, it’s probably the most direct way many of us experience OpenAI's magic. The evolution of ChatGPT has been nothing short of phenomenal, constantly rolling out new features and user experience enhancements that make it more powerful, more intuitive, and frankly, just more fun to use. Remember the early days? It was text-based, a bit clunky at times, but still revolutionary. Fast forward to OpenAI news today, and ChatGPT is a multi-talented powerhouse. One of the biggest game-changers has been the integration of advanced voice capabilities. Now, you can actually talk to ChatGPT, and it can talk back to you with incredibly natural-sounding voices, often imbued with emotional range. This isn't just a fancy text-to-speech feature; it allows for genuinely conversational interactions, making it perfect for brainstorming on the go, getting quick answers while driving, or even practicing new languages. For many users, this has transformed ChatGPT from a useful tool into a truly engaging AI companion. Moreover, the mobile app has seen significant user experience upgrades, making it smoother, faster, and more integrated with our daily lives. You can easily switch between text, voice, and even image inputs, allowing for a more dynamic and versatile interaction flow. The introduction of Custom GPTs has also been a massive hit, letting users create tailored versions of ChatGPT for specific tasks or domains without needing to write a single line of code. Whether you need a GPT specialized in crafting marketing copy, a coding assistant, or even a virtual tutor, the ability to build and share these custom instances has unlocked a whole new level of personalization and utility. This feature alone has fostered a vibrant ecosystem where users are not just consuming AI, but actively shaping it to meet their unique needs. The Road Ahead: Safety, Ethics, and Future Vision
Of course, with great power comes great responsibility, right? That's why OpenAI's commitment to safety, ethics, and their future vision is such a critical part of the OpenAI news today discussion. They're not just building powerful AI; they're actively thinking about how to build it responsibly and ensure it benefits all of humanity. This isn't just lip service, guys; it's deeply embedded in their research and development process. OpenAI has dedicated entire teams to AI safety research, focusing on areas like alignment, robustness, and interpretability. They're working tirelessly to understand and mitigate potential risks, from algorithmic bias to the misuse of powerful AI models. This proactive approach includes developing methods for detecting and preventing harmful content generation, implementing strict moderation policies, and conducting thorough red-teaming exercises to identify vulnerabilities before models are released to the public. They frequently publish their research on these topics, inviting scrutiny and collaboration from the broader academic and industry communities, which demonstrates a transparent and open approach to tackling these complex challenges.
